Pre-heat the air fryer at 400°F for 5 minutes.
In a mixing bowl, add all the ingredients for the pakodas and mix well.
Add water little by little asrequired to make a thick paste. If the dal has water, do not add any extra water.
Spray the air fryer basket with oil.
Next, take a lump of the prepared mixture and place it in the air fryer basket. Continue making as many lumps as you can. Make sure to not make them too large otherwise they won’t get cooked at the center.
Spray a bit of oil on them, and cook them at 400°F for 10-15 minutes.
You can flip them once in between and brush some oil so that they are cooked well.
For the curry, heat oil in a pan. Add the mustard seeds and dry red chilies.
Next, add the spices and mix well.
Add in the potatoes next and mix well.
Once the potatoes are coated well with spices, add in the water.
Add the sour element next - be it Bor Thekera or Kokum. If you do not have either, you can use lemon juice.
Let the curry simmer for 5 minutes.
Add in the prepared fritters next and mix well.
Serve sour curry hot with rice.
